Driving revenue can take on many shapes and forms, with upselling to existing customers being an important contributor to growing profits. The main draw for upselling to existing customers is that it provides a new revenue stream with no (or minimal) additional customer acquisition cost (CAC) that obtaining new accounts require.
This promotes customer satisfaction, benefiting your clients and bringing your business higher retention rates and upsell revenue.
